CRVS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2026 in Review

164 of the 8,126 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Corvus Pharmaceuticals (CRVS) for Q1 2026, worth a combined $1.02B — up 185% from $359M a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 68 funds opened new CRVS positions and 25 closed out — a net gain of 43 holders — while 55 added to existing stakes and 30 trimmed.

The largest buyer was T. Rowe Price Associates, adding an estimated $46M. The largest seller was Point72 Asset Management, exiting entirely with an estimated $22.1M sold.
